Summary

This video is a French translation and summary of an episode of ‘Around the Verse’ (ATV), a developer update series for the game Star Citizen. The host, Hugo Lisoir, begins with the ‘Bug Smashers’ segment, detailing the debugging progress for alpha 3.0. He reports that most critical bugs are under control, with remaining work focused on polishing. Specific issues mentioned include facial animation bugs, AI-controlled ships not functioning properly, and a visual glitch called ’the ghost of Grim Hex’. The video then covers the ‘Ship Shape’ segment, which focuses on flight models. The main topic is the atmospheric flight model, which aims to differentiate the feel of flying in space versus within a planet’s atmosphere. In atmosphere, ships will experience reduced acceleration, drag, lift, wind, and turbulence, requiring constant thrust to maintain altitude. The model is described as complex, with the game calculating all forces to achieve a desired velocity. The video explains that the current implementation in the 3.0 PTU includes turbulence and wind, with more features like lift and visual effects planned for the future. The host also mentions performance improvements, including a distance-based variable culling technology, and estimates that the remaining 176 bugs could be fixed in about two weeks.
